Indigenous Links


Various indigenous links for your information:
 

Australians for Native Title and Reconciliation (ANTaR)

ANTaR is a coalition of community groups and individuals, seeking to address the important issue of justice for Australia's Indigenous people. ANTaR is responsible for the Sea of Hands art installation which is currently touring Australia. News, media releases, documents and reports are available from the site.

Reconciliation Australia - Council for Aboriginal Reconciliation (CAR)

The Council for Aboriginal Reconciliation through this page provides information about events and activities across Australia during the National Reconciliation Week. Other resources on the CAR website include links to the Roadmap for Reconciliation, publications, discussion papers and documents, speeches and media releases.

Lore of the Land

An interactive website seeking to reconcile spirit and place in Australia's story. It has been produced in partnership between Indigenous and non-indigenous people. The site provides information about land issues, indigenous culture and reconciliation. It includes student forums for reconciliation and land issues, teaching activities and a teacher forum, games, news updates, facts and stories.

Message Stick - ABC Indigenous Online

The ABC Indigenous gateway is a collaboration between Indigenous departments in Television and Radio and is also included in the Aboriginal Employment and Development Program (AEDP). The site is a guide to up-and-coming programs on Television and what is new on Radio. The site focuses on Indigenous issues, news, music and arts. The Events section provides information on major Indigenous events across the nation. Articles, profiles of Indigenous people, cultures and beliefs, and online forums are available from the Black Telegraph section.

The Minister for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Affairs

The site of the Australian Government Minister responsible for legislation, policy and budgets of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ander portfolio presents a wide range of resources and information on government initiatives to improve Aboriginal education, health, employment and housing. Information about other government programs include: Law and Justice, Heritage Protection, Land Rights/Native Title, Separated Children, A Better Future for Indigenous Australians and others. Also available from the site are news and media releases, as well as the full version of Rebutting the Myths - a publication addressing some myths and untruths about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people and their place in Australian society.

NATSIEW - National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Education

Managed by Aboriginal Programs, NSW Department of Education and Training, and hosted by the SA Department of Education, Training and Employment, the site provides a catalogue of Internet resources related to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ples, with a special emphasis on education. It offers culturally appropriate interactive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ander education materials for children, students, teachers and education workers and all those interested in Aboriginal education.
